This question is asked about 5 or 6 times a month. Yes, you can remove the pan on a small block. You have to have the engine up as HIGH as it will go, (remove dist, exhaust) and the crank in the 'correct' position (I think its TDC mark down). And after you do this, you'll wish you had removed the engine. Its difficult to do this in the car and not have a leak when your done.
